Frequently asked questions about cabins in White River

  • What are the most famous places in and around White River?

    White River is known for its proximity to the Kruger National Park, the largest national park in South Africa. You'll also find the scenic Sabie River, which flows through the town, and the nearby Panorama Route, a scenic mountain pass with stunning views. And don't forget the Lowveld Botanical Garden, a haven for nature lovers.

  • When is the best season to rent a cabin in White River?

    The best time to visit White River is during the dry season, from May to October. The weather is warm and sunny, and the humidity is low, making it perfect for exploring the outdoors. You can also see more wildlife during this time, as the animals are more active.

  • What wildlife can be spotted near cabins in White River?

    White River is surrounded by bushveld, so you can spot a variety of wildlife, including impala, zebra, giraffe, and even the occasional elephant or rhino. You might also see birds of prey like eagles and vultures, as well as smaller animals like monkeys and baboons.

  • What are the must-visit natural attractions in White River?

    The Kruger National Park is a must-see for any visitor to the area. You can also visit the Sabie River, which is perfect for swimming, fishing, and canoeing. And if you're looking for stunning views, be sure to check out the Panorama Route, which offers breathtaking vistas of the Drakensberg Mountains.
